Electrolysis of Ices as a Key to Understanding of the Minor Bodies' Nature
E. M. Drobyshevski
Ioffe Physical Technical Institute of RAS, St. Petersburg, Russia
Abstract:
The electrolysis of dirty ices constituting massive envelopes of Ganymede-like bodies is shown to be crucial for understanding of (explosive) origin and manifestations of different types of minor bodies and related objects in the inner Solar System. Moreover, the magneto-electrochemical processes in the Galilean satellites' en-semble were, possibly, responsible for incipiency of life in its known forms. To prevent dramatic consequences for the Earth of probable explosion of yet intact Callisto's electrolyzed ice envelope, one has to attach the highest priority to exploration of this satellite.
